Abstract
In the presence of Ag(i), the monoanion of cyano-N-squaraine (I) generates an intense fluorescence turn-on response. Experimental evidence and DFT calculations reveal a sequence of deprotonation-coordination events in which the Ag(i) ions play a dual role as a Lewis acid and coordinating metal. The observed effect is highly selective for Ag(i) compared to other metals.
